 Custom Hybrid Cables facilitate remote radio head installation.RF Industries
San Diego, CA 92126 4202
May 11, 2012
Suited for wireless carriers updating their networks to 4G technologies, WiMAX, LTE, etc., OptiFlex(TM) hybrid cabling solutions come in deployment lengths up to 550 ft with less than 10% voltage drop (based on radio power up to 950 W). Coax, multiple fiber, Ethernet, and power cables are bundled within rugged UV-, heat-, and moisture-resistant PVC outer jacket that can withstand harsh weather conditions or direct burial. Each custom, application-specific solution arrives pre-terminated.

 Coaxial Cable Assemblies feature hand-formable design.Crystek Corp.
Fort Myers, FL 33907
Feb 07, 2012
Operating from DC to 26.5 GHz, CCSMA26.5-MM-086 Cable Assemblies provide attenuation value of 1.40 dB/ft at 26.5 GHz, and offer shielding effectiveness greater than 100 dB with operating temperature of -40 to +85°C. Units are constructed with silver-plated copper wire conductor, tin-soaked copper outer braid, PTFE dielectric, and stainless steel SMA connectors with gold-plated brass center pin. Available in 3-12 in. lengths with 0.086 in. OD, cables have minimum single bend radius of 0.125 in.

Suited for interconnection of coaxial components or sub-systems, 141 Series and 086 Series Hand-Flex Coaxial Cables include silver-plated copper-clad steel center conductor, which maintains shape after bending. Outer shield is copper braid, tin soaked, which minimizes signal leakage while enabling flexibility. Connectors have passivated stainless-steel coupling nut over gold-plated connector body. Jacketed and unjacketed options are available.

 Lighter-Weight RG Coaxial Cable meets military specifications.Gore, W. L. & Associates, Inc.
Newark, DE 19713
Oct 06, 2010
Intended for aircraft communication and navigation systems, lightweight RG coaxial cables meet electrical and mechanical requirements of MIL-T-81790 and EN 3475-503. They are engineered for electrical impedance of 50 and 75 W and also exceed electrical requirements of MIL-C-17G. While cable design facilitates routing and is resistant to abrasion, jacketing material lends to reduced size, maintains shielding effectiveness, and controls impedance. Operating range is -65 to +150°C.

Available in standard and custom lengths, hand-formable cable assemblies can be bent into desired shape without tools and will retain that form with minimal memory effects. Signal losses are minimized via PTFE dielectric, and copper-tin composite outer conductor is used to achieve shielding effectiveness exceeding 100 dB. Typical insertion loss is 0.7 dB/ft @ 20 GHz for 0.141 in. dia cable, and typical VSWR is 1.13:1 @ 18 GHz. Various connector types are available.
